Output 81b3d62412871ca477e0e1249a35a1c2a0d770be6102220482eecbb710fb6556:17

value
372787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 789bb07f1b16f394957ff3f0b5a82c86732c7de4 OP_EQUAL
address
3CgjX4AHsXfxYtvB358KJw8m63GYUEGoQH
transaction
81b3d62412871ca477e0e1249a35a1c2a0d770be6102220482eecbb710fb6556
spent
true